How Many People Have the Name Taelor in the US?

Based on Social Security Administration birth records and age-adjusted survival modeling, approximately 2,425 people in the United States currently share the name Taelor. That works out to roughly 1 in every 136,082 Americans, placing it in the Very Rare category among all names tracked in US records. Gender Breakdown: Is Taelor Male or Female?

Of all recorded bearers of Taelor in SSA data, approximately 8% are male and 92% are female. Taelor is used almost exclusively as a female name in the United States. See our guide to gender-neutral names for more on how naming norms evolve.

When Was Taelor Most Popular?

The name Taelor reached peak popularity in 1999, with 131 babies registered that year. Our article on 2025 baby name trends explores these forces in detail.
